// Copyright 2014 The Chromium Authors. All rights reserved.
// Use of this source code is governed by a BSD-style license that can be
// found in the LICENSE file.
#include "device/bluetooth/test/mock_bluetooth_gatt_service.h"
#include <memory>
#include <utility>
#include "device/bluetooth/test/mock_bluetooth_device.h"
using testing::Return;
using testing::_;
namespace device {
MockBluetoothGattService::MockBluetoothGattService(
MockBluetoothDevice* device,
const std::string& identifier,
const BluetoothUUID& uuid,
bool is_primary,
bool is_local) {
ON_CALL(*this, GetIdentifier()).WillByDefault(Return(identifier));
ON_CALL(*this, GetUUID()).WillByDefault(Return(uuid));
ON_CALL(*this, IsLocal()).WillByDefault(Return(is_local));
ON_CALL(*this, IsPrimary()).WillByDefault(Return(is_primary));
ON_CALL(*this, GetDevice()).WillByDefault(Return(device));
ON_CALL(*this, GetCharacteristics())
.WillByDefault(Return(std::vector<BluetoothRemoteGattCharacteristic*>()));
ON_CALL(*this, GetIncludedServices())
.WillByDefault(Return(std::vector<BluetoothRemoteGattService*>()));
ON_CALL(*this, GetCharacteristic(_))
.WillByDefault(
Return(static_cast<BluetoothRemoteGattCharacteristic*>(NULL)));
}
MockBluetoothGattService::~MockBluetoothGattService() = default;
void MockBluetoothGattService::AddMockCharacteristic(
std::unique_ptr<MockBluetoothGattCharacteristic> mock_characteristic) {
mock_characteristics_.push_back(std::move(mock_characteristic));
}
std::vector<BluetoothRemoteGattCharacteristic*>
MockBluetoothGattService::GetMockCharacteristics() const {
std::vector<BluetoothRemoteGattCharacteristic*> characteristics;
for (const auto& characteristic : mock_characteristics_)
characteristics.push_back(characteristic.get());
return characteristics;
}
BluetoothRemoteGattCharacteristic*
MockBluetoothGattService::GetMockCharacteristic(
const std::string& identifier) const {
for (const auto& characteristic : mock_characteristics_)
if (characteristic->GetIdentifier() == identifier)
return characteristic.get();
return nullptr;
}
} // namespace device
